New Delhi: After a successful run in cinemas, the romantic drama Ek Deewane Ki Deewangi, starring Harshvardhan Rane and Sonam Bajwa, is all set to make its digital debut. The film will begin streaming on Netflix from December 16, 2025. Viewers who missed watching the movie on the big screen during its Diwali weekend theatrical release can now enjoy it from the comfort of their homes.
Counted among the most anticipated films of the year, Ek Deewane Ki Deewangi received mixed responses from audiences and critics alike, but its box office performance remained strong. Despite its serious and intense subject matter, the film emerged as the 12th highest-grossing Hindi film of 2025, surprising several trade analysts. The positive word of mouth during its theatrical run further fueled excitement around its OTT release.
Directed by Milap Zaveri, the film explores the darker and more complex side of love, focusing on themes of obsession, possessiveness, heartbreak, and emotional trauma. The intense romantic drama struck a chord with audiences who prefer layered characters and emotionally charged storytelling, helping the film sustain steady footfall in theatres.
The film was released in cinemas on October 21 and is arriving on Netflix nearly two months later, on December 16. Notably, the digital release coincides with actor Harshvardhan Rane’s birthday, making it a special treat for his fans. However, official confirmation of the release date from Netflix is still awaited.
According to industry tracker Sacnilk, Ek Deewane Ki Deewangi earned ₹78.98 crore (net) in India and ₹110.27 crore worldwide. In a recent exclusive interaction with India TV, the film’s team spoke about its box office performance and also hinted at the possibility of a sequel, Part 2.
The film has been produced by Anshul Garg and Dinesh Jain under the banner of Desi Movies Factory. Its music features contributions from Kunal Verma, Kaushik–Guddu, Rajat Nagpal, Ankur R Pathak, Rahul Mishra, and DJ Chetas, while the background score has been composed by John Stewart Eduri.
Harshvardhan Rane plays the role of politician Vikramaditya Bhonsle, while Sonam Bajwa is seen as actress Ada Randhawa. The supporting cast includes Sachin Khedekar as Ganpatrao Bhonsle, Shaad Randhawa as Sanjay, Anant Narayan Mahadevan as Mr Randhawa, and Rajesh Khera as Raheja.
